Chuck Baird was born Deaf and his educational career reflected on mohd's Deaf identity. From the Kansas School for the Deaf, to Gallaudet University and finally the Rochester Institute of Technology, all his schools afforded him communication in ASL. He had his first major exhibition at the World Federation of the Deaf Conference in Washington DC in 1975. Chuck served as Visual Arts Coordinator for the deaf art colony Spectrum – Focus on Deaf Artists. He finally joined the National Theatre of the Deaf in 1980. WebMay 12, 2014 · "Crocodile Dundee" and "Whale" by Chuck Baird are playful pieces using signs from ASL. Likewise, "Love" and "Knowledge" by Charles Wildbank used ASL signs but he used photo realism. These pieces are almost the opposite of the resistive theme [9]. There are many other types of Deaf Art including performance art, poetry, and Deaf …
